Maximizing Space in Smaller Homes

Living in a smaller home often necessitates creative storage solutions. Vertical space is frequently underutilized, presenting a prime opportunity for adding shelving units or tall cabinets. Multifunctional furniture, such as ottomans with hidden storage or beds with drawers underneath, can also significantly increase available space. Wall-mounted organizers and magnetic strips can be used to store items like keys, mail, and kitchen utensils, freeing up counter and table surfaces. Regular decluttering is equally crucial in smaller spaces; regularly assessing your possessions and donating or discarding items you no longer need will prevent clutter from accumulating and overwhelming the area. Thoughtfully curated storage solutions can transform a small home into a comfortable and functional living space.

Selecting the Right Fabrics for Your Lifestyle

The best fabrics for your home will depend on your lifestyle and the specific needs of each room. For high-traffic areas like living rooms and hallways, durable and stain-resistant fabrics like microfiber or solution-dyed acrylic are excellent choices. For bedrooms, softer, more luxurious fabrics like cotton, linen, or silk can create a more relaxing and comfortable atmosphere. When selecting fabrics, consider factors like thread count, weave, and fiber content. Higher thread counts generally indicate a softer and more durable fabric. Linen is known for its breathability and natural texture, while silk offers a luxurious sheen and delicate feel. Proper care and maintenance, such as regular cleaning and appropriate washing techniques, are essential for preserving the beauty and longevity of your textiles.

  • Cotton: Breathable, comfortable, and versatile. Ideal for bedding, towels, and everyday linens.
  • Linen: Natural, durable, and breathable. Perfect for summer clothing, curtains, and tablecloths.
  • Silk: Luxurious, delicate, and elegant. Best suited for decorative items and special occasion wear.
  • Microfiber: Stain-resistant, durable, and affordable. A practical choice for upholstery and cleaning cloths.
  • Wool: Warm, insulating, and naturally fire-resistant. Excellent for rugs, blankets, and winter clothing.

Optimizing Lighting for Different Rooms

Each room in your home will have unique lighting requirements. In the living room, a combination of ambient, task, and accent lighting can create a versatile space suitable for both relaxation and entertaining. Consider using a dimmer switch to adjust the brightness of overhead lights and incorporating floor lamps and table lamps to provide focused illumination for reading or other activities. In the kitchen, bright, task-oriented lighting is essential for food preparation and cooking. Under-cabinet lighting can illuminate countertops, while pendant lights above an island can provide both functionality and style. Bedrooms benefit from softer, more diffused lighting, achieved through the use of bedside lamps and dimmed overhead fixtures. The strategic placement of lighting fixtures can transform a room, enhancing its functionality and creating a welcoming atmosphere.

  1. Ambient Lighting: Provides overall illumination for the room.
  2. Task Lighting: Focused light for specific activities, such as reading or cooking.
  3. Accent Lighting: Highlights specific objects or features, such as artwork or architectural details.
  4. Natural Light: Maximize natural light whenever possible by using sheer curtains and strategically placing mirrors.
  5. Smart Lighting: Utilize smart bulbs and systems to control lighting remotely and adjust brightness and color temperature.

The Role of Plants in Interior Design

Incorporating plants into your interior design is a fantastic way to bring life, color, and texture into your home. Beyond their aesthetic appeal, plants offer numerous benefits, including improving air quality, reducing stress, and creating a more calming and welcoming atmosphere. From small succulents to large statement trees, there's a plant to suit every style and space. Choosing the right plants for your home depends on factors such as lighting conditions, humidity levels, and your level of gardening experience. Low-maintenance plants like snake plants and ZZ plants are excellent choices for beginners, while more experienced plant parents may enjoy the challenge of caring for more delicate varieties.
